As PP said, unless there is a reason your babies will come early there is no way to know if the second will be earlier, later or the same.
MY second was a week later than my first. I only know of one woman who had a pattern of early births that kept getting earlier but she had issues causing them. I know people whose second baby was later and some who were earlier and even a couple who were on time. My mother had her first a month early, the second 4 days late and the last two 2 months early. (the last two were twins)

I went into unexplained PTL with my DS1 at 33wks.. So far I am 35w2d with DS2.. so for me the 2nd did not come earlier (thank god!) though I have heard that. Every pregnancy and baby is different though, so there really isnt any sure fire way to tell when.
Of course if you had a certain condition with your first then you are at a higher risk of having the same condition the 2nd time around.. but you may not! I was at a higher risk of PTL, but so far so good!
